Bertha.ai Capabilities
Generates complete or partial blog post content directly within the WordPress editor using AI, including titles, introductions, body sections, and conclusions. Maintains WordPress formatting and can be edited in-place without context switching.
Creates optimized product descriptions for e-commerce products using specialized templates. Generates descriptions that highlight features, benefits, and calls-to-action suitable for WordPress-based online stores.
Generates marketing and promotional copy including CTAs, email subject lines, ad copy, and landing page headlines. Uses templates optimized for conversion and engagement within the WordPress environment.
Creates structured outlines and content frameworks for various content types including blog posts, guides, and articles. Provides hierarchical organization that can be expanded into full content within WordPress.
Applies pre-built, WordPress-optimized templates for common content types (product descriptions, blog intros, CTAs, testimonials). Templates guide the AI to produce content in specific formats and styles.
Provides seamless AI writing assistance directly within the WordPress editor as a Chrome extension, eliminating context switching and allowing real-time content generation and editing within the native WordPress interface.
Creates multiple variations or alternative versions of content (headlines, descriptions, copy) allowing users to compare options and select the best performing version for their needs.
Allows users to provide detailed prompts and instructions to guide AI content generation, enabling customization of tone, style, length, and specific messaging requirements for generated content.
Grammarly Capabilities
Grammarly uses natural language processing (NLP) algorithms to analyze text in real-time, identifying grammatical errors based on context rather than isolated words. It employs a combination of rule-based and machine learning models to suggest corrections, ensuring that the recommendations are contextually appropriate and stylistically consistent. This approach allows it to adapt to various writing styles and tones, making it distinct from simpler spell-checkers.

Grammarly analyzes the overall tone and style of the text by comparing it against a vast dataset of writing samples. It provides suggestions to enhance clarity, engagement, and appropriateness for the intended audience. This capability leverages sentiment analysis and stylistic metrics to ensure that the recommendations align with the user's desired tone, which is a step beyond basic grammar checking.

Grammarly scans the submitted text against billions of web pages and academic papers to identify potential plagiarism. It employs advanced algorithms that analyze sentence structure and phrasing to detect similarities, providing users with a report on originality. This capability is integrated into the writing process, allowing users to ensure their work is unique before submission.

Grammarly provides real-time feedback as users type, utilizing a combination of browser extension capabilities and NLP to analyze text instantly. This immediate feedback loop allows users to see suggestions and corrections without needing to run a separate analysis, making it highly interactive and user-friendly. The integration with web applications enhances its usability across various writing platforms.
